As discussed during the dispatch call, fire crews in Pawtucket responded to a carbon monoxide detector alarm at Elizabeth Baldwin School on Whitman Street. The situation appears to have involved a potential gas detection issue at the facility and was dispatched under a still alarm to Ladder 1 and Box 155. No injuries or damages were confirmed in the initial radio communication.
